Dvsn earns its first top five effort on Billboard’s Top R&B Albums chart as A Muse in Her Feelings debuts at No. 5 on the list dated May 2.
The set earned 18,000 equivalent album units in the week ending April 23, according to Nielsen Music/MRC Data. The R&B duo, comprised of singer Daniel Daley and producer Paul “Nineteen85” Jeffries, claims their third album on the chart.
Their maiden entry, Sept. 5th, peaked at No. 7 in 2016, while Morning After reached No. 6 the following year. Muse concurrently scores the duo’s best showing on the Top R&B/Hip-Hop Albums chart as well, landing at No.
